We need to turn down the volume on this. Teso was able to do his 'hack' on a simulator.

Cellphones don't talk on ACARS frequencies (VHF), so that claim is bogus, unless he had external hardware. CPDLC commands must be acknowledged, so he didn't take control of the airplane.

Spoofing ADS-B, well that might be possible, if one of the radios in the phone could talk 1090ES and was able to put VDL-MODE2 data in the stream (possibly if he could get the phone to talk 1090ES he would be really smart).

The current batch of airplanes aren't networked. There is no WiFi to the FMS, nor is there ethernet plugged into the displays. It just can't happen.

Hugo Teso used a simulator to 'demonstrate' this 'hack'. It wasn't on a real airplane. The hardware he chose was not flight certified, so most of his claims are completely dubious.

The cellphones only work in frequencies maybe at the low end 700MHz, and if you include Bluetooth and WiFi there are radios that talk in the 2.5GHz or 5GHz frequencies.

ACARs the thing the Controller Pilot Data Link Commands (CPDLC) go across are in the 110-130Mhz
frequencies. The Cell phone can't talk on frequencies that low. He would need a radio that will talk on those frequencies to talk to the ACARs device to inject some CPDLC commands. The CPDLC commands are like "turn right heading 230", the pilot must acknowledge or reject that 'command' before the aircraft will react.

The ADS-B signals are either on Universal Access Transmitters (UAT) on 976MHZ or on 1090Mhz mode-s transponder frequencies. Since UATs are US only, the dude might have gotten his cellphone to talk on the 1090Mhz frequency (although that is highly unlikely, but I don't know what brand phone he had or what radios the european version of that phone contains, it may be possible).

Then he needs to make that phone talk the correct protocol, in the ADS-B case, it would be VDL-Mode2. Sure people have software to make VDL mode 2 come out various radios, so if he is smart enough to enable a radio on 1090Mhz then he might be able to code up VDL-Mode2.

The Flight Management System (FMS) is the 'brains' of the aircraft. It manages the auto pilot, connects to the ACARs radio, and the initerial reference system some of the other nav systems. The FMS talks to the airplane. The FMS doesn't talk WiFi, so you can't just use the WiFi on the airplane to talk to the FMS or any of the displays in the cockpit (unless they have an iPad or other tablet, but those aren't connected to the airplane anyway).

Interesting, but the ADS-B stuff sounds pretty dubious. You can spoof ADS-B, for example, but TCAS doesn't use ADS-B as a sole source for making any decisions. It's the same issue for spoofing ADS-B to ground stations, which are correlating the data with primary radar.

The ACARS vulnerability could be an overflow that allows messages to do something outside the scope of normal operations, however.

Researcher hacks aircraft controls with Android smartphone

A presentation at the Hack In The Box security summit in Amsterdam has demonstrated that it's possible to take control of aircraft flight systems and communications using an #Android #smartphone and some specialized attack code.

Hugo Teso, a security researcher at N.Runs and a commercial airline pilot, spent three years developing the code, buying second-hand commercial flight system software and hardware online and finding vulnerabilities within it. His presentation will cause a few sleepless nights among those with an interest in aircraft security.
